Studies in General History is a book written by Mary D. Barnes and published in 1892. The book is a collection of essays that explore various topics in general history, including the history of ancient Greece, Rome, and Egypt, as well as the history of Europe and the Middle Ages. The essays are written in a clear and concise style, making them accessible to both students and general readers. The author provides a wealth of information on each topic, including historical context, important events and figures, and cultural and social developments.
